About Hurstville City Medical Centre
Qualitas Medical Practice Hurstville (Formerly Hurstville City Medical Centre) is a fully accredited Bulk Billing practice in Hurstville, NSW offering a range of general practice services including health and medical assessments, immunisation and vaccinations and mental health care. We also provide family planning clinic services. To learn more about our family planning and sexual health clinic, get in touch with our team today.

Joey Wong 3 months ago
We had inconsistent billing experiences at this clinic. Our older child was charged $110 for the initial consultation and $70 for follow-up visits, even after seeing a different GP. However, our 4-year-old child was charged $110 for three consecutive visits, including a follow-up appointment with the same doctor. When we asked for clarification, we were told that changing doctors resets the consultation fee to the initial rate, but this was not applied consistently within our own family. We are concerned about the lack of transparency and consistency in the billing process. Patients should receive clear and fair explanations regarding consultation fees. We hope the clinic reviews its billing practices to ensure consistency for all patients.
